A group of plucky chickens got their revenge on a sneaky fox after it crept into their coop - by knocking it out and pecking it to death. ![]() Michelle Cordell, 43, went to collect eggs from the pen at the bottom of her garden in Basildon, Essex, on Saturday morning and found a dead fox lying amongst the birds. The animal seemed to have been pecked to death and was covered in blood marks from its legs to its head. Dude the cockerel is suspected to have led the rebellion assisted by his female friends Izzy, Pongo and Pecky. "The little table in the corner of the coop which the chickens perch on had been kicked over and was lying next to the fox's head," Ms Cordell said. "It seems they kicked over the table, knocked the fox out and pecked it to death. "It was not a cub, but it was only young and Dude and Izzy are big birds." Ms Cordell lives with her partner Gary Howell and daughters Maddi and Ruby, who had hand-reared Dude from a chick.
